Market Overview
Bearings are essential mechanical components designed to reduce friction and enable smooth movement between machine parts. They are widely used in automobiles, industrial machinery, machine tools, aerospace systems, wind turbines, gearboxes, motors, generators, construction equipment, and consumer appliances. The market includes ball bearings, roller bearings, plain bearings, and other specialized products engineered for radial loads, axial loads, high speeds, and demanding operating environments. Increasing industrial production, automation, robotics, and investments in advanced manufacturing are creating sustained demand for high-performance and precision bearings.

Market Trends
Growing adoption of robotics and electric vehicles is a major trend shaping the bearings industry. Electric vehicles require specialized bearings that support high-speed rotation, minimize friction, improve efficiency, and withstand demanding operating conditions. Similarly, industrial robots depend on precision bearings to achieve accurate movement, reliability, and reduced downtime. According to the International Energy Agency, electric vehicle sales reached 14 million units in 2023, while the International Federation of Robotics reported approximately 553,052 industrial robot installations during the same year. Increasing automation and electrification are therefore creating new opportunities for technologically advanced bearing products.

Market Growth Factors
Rising demand for precision bearings across diverse industries is a major growth factor. Precision products provide accurate rotation, lower friction, reduced energy consumption, and improved equipment performance. Their adoption is increasing in automated manufacturing systems, robotics, automobiles, aerospace equipment, medical devices, and logistics machinery. Growing aerospace and healthcare infrastructure is further supporting demand for specialized components. Technological developments in CAD, simulation, materials, and manufacturing processes are enabling companies to develop durable and efficient bearing designs. However, fluctuating raw material prices, manufacturing costs, trade tariffs, and supply chain disruptions can affect production costs and profit margins.

Segmentation Analysis
By type, ball bearings are projected to dominate the market with a 41.71% share in 2026 due to their broad applications across automotive, aerospace, electronics, machine tools, electric motors, and industrial equipment. Roller bearings are also widely used where higher load capacity is required, while plain bearings serve specialized applications. By application, automotive is projected to lead with a 40.01% share in 2026, supported by increasing vehicle production, electric vehicle adoption, and aftermarket demand. Aerospace and defense is expected to experience significant growth due to rising aviation activity and demand for high-performance precision components.
